Output 3985727752bc2de8a9e09fa7e584da4643fb119a04a4f2f9d41ce07629602631:2

value
73308760
script pubkey
OP_0 OP_PUSHBYTES_20 25690a388107740c2f678e4bb5a7e592b933de02
address
bc1qy45s5wypqa6qctm83e9mtfl9j2un8hszpczhx8
transaction
3985727752bc2de8a9e09fa7e584da4643fb119a04a4f2f9d41ce07629602631
confirmations
184702
spent
true